跨平台适配设计,构建无缝的用户体验
随着科技的飞速发展和数字化时代的来临,各种智能设备如雨后春笋般涌现,包括智能手机、平板电脑、笔记本电脑、智能手表等,在这样的背景下,跨平台适配设计成为了软件开发者和设计师们必须面对的挑战,跨平台适配设计旨在提供一种无缝的用户体验,确保应用程序或设计在不同平台和设备上都能稳定运行,满足用户的需求,本文将探讨跨平台适配设计的核心要素,以及如何实现这一目标。
跨平台适配设计的意义
跨平台适配设计是为了解决不同设备之间的差异,确保软件或设计在各种设备上都能展现出最佳的性能和用户体验,随着移动设备种类的多样化,设备性能、屏幕尺寸、操作系统等方面都存在差异,跨平台适配设计对于提高软件的可用性和用户体验至关重要,通过跨平台适配设计,开发者可以确保软件在各种设备上都能稳定运行,避免因设备差异导致的用户体验下降。
跨平台适配设计的核心要素
1、响应式设计:响应式设计是跨平台适配设计的核心要素之一,通过采用流式布局、媒体查询等技术,响应式设计可以确保软件或网页在不同屏幕尺寸和设备上都能自适应调整布局,保持界面的美观和易用性。
2、兼容多种操作系统:跨平台适配设计需要考虑到不同操作系统之间的差异,开发者需要确保软件在不同操作系统上都能稳定运行,包括iOS、Android、Windows等,为了实现这一目标,开发者需要针对不同操作系统进行特定的适配和优化。

3、统一交互设计:为了提供一致的用户体验,跨平台适配设计需要采用统一的交互设计,这包括按钮、控件、菜单等元素的布局和样式,通过采用统一的交互设计,用户可以轻松地在不同设备上使用软件,提高软件的易用性。
4、性能优化:跨平台适配设计还需要关注性能优化,开发者需要通过优化代码、减少资源消耗、使用高效的算法等技术手段,确保软件在各种设备上都能快速加载、响应迅速,提供良好的用户体验。
实现跨平台适配设计的策略
1、使用跨平台开发框架:为了简化跨平台开发的过程,开发者可以使用跨平台开发框架,如React Native、Flutter等,这些框架可以帮助开发者使用统一的编程语言和开发模式,构建适应不同设备的软件。
2、自动化测试:自动化测试是确保软件在不同设备上都能稳定运行的关键,开发者需要使用自动化测试工具,对软件在不同设备和操作系统上的表现进行测试,确保软件的稳定性和可靠性。
3、持续更新和优化:跨平台适配设计需要持续更新和优化,随着新设备和操作系统的出现,开发者需要不断更新软件,以适应新的设备和操作系统,开发者还需要关注用户反馈,根据用户需求对软件进行优化和改进。
跨平台适配设计是确保软件在各种设备上都能提供无缝用户体验的关键,通过采用响应式设计、兼容多种操作系统、统一交互设计和性能优化等策略,开发者可以构建出适应不同设备的软件,使用跨平台开发框架、自动化测试和持续更新和优化等策略,可以帮助开发者提高开发效率,确保软件的稳定性和可靠性,随着智能设备的不断发展和普及,跨平台适配设计将成为软件开发和设计的必然趋势。





